Posted on 02.04.07 by Nick Lindauer @ 8:29 am | Comments: |

1st Annual HSB Wing Off - Entry #1

Mojo
Mojo

Mojo is my Golden Retriever. He never actually gets any wings but he sure would like some. I cook the wings in a wood fired oven, and then sauce them with a ‘Hot and Sweet’, Home Made, Barbeque Sauce. I start out by rubbing the wings with a rub called “Willy Wonderful Rub”.

Willy Wonderfull Rub
3/4 cup paprika
1/4 cup black pepper
1/4 cup sugar
3 tablespoons coarse salt
2 tablespoons chili powder
2 tablespoons garlic powder
2 tablespoons onion powder
2 teaspoons cayenne

Mojo Wings
Cook wings in beehive oven

The next step is to fire up my “Beehive Oven”. It is wood fired with Almond wood. The wings are on a rack, and they only take about 10 minutes to cook. The heat is intense in the “Beehive Oven”. I take them out and apply my ‘Home Made’ , “Honey Chipotle Barbeque Sauce”. I smoke my own Chipotle, that’s another story. Coat wings and return to oven for a couple more minutes.

Honey-Chipotle Barbeque Sauce
4 tablespoons chipotle puree — available canned In Latin groceries and some supermarkets, labeled “chipotle in adobo”
3 cloves garlic
1/4 cup honey
2 tablespoons brown sugar
¼ cup apple cider vinegar
½ teaspoon cumin seeds,
½ teaspoon salt
2 tablespoons chopped cilantroPlace all ingredients in a blender and blend until well mixed.

Note: If you can’t find chipotle puree, make your own by rehydrating chipotle peppers (smoked jalapenos) — about 4 peppers in boiling hot water. Then puree in blender.
